On this episode of Infinite Health, host and interventional cardiologist Dr. Arasi Maran dives deep into one of medicine's most debated and misunderstood topics: cholesterol. With the release of the 2026 American College of Cardiology and American Heart Association guidelines, the conversation has never been more relevant. Together, they unpack why cholesterol became the “villain” of heart health, explore the real science behind cholesterol’s role in the body, and reveal how public messaging, dietary trends, and blockbuster drugs simplified a complex issue into good versus bad numbers.
But there’s more to cholesterol than a single lab value. Dr. Arasi Maran discusses the nuances that matter, like the importance of LDL particle size, the hidden risk of lipoprotein(a), and why understanding your triglycerides could be a game-changer. Whether you’re a patient, a clinician, or just trying to make sense of your health data, this episode is full of actionable insights about lab interpretations, lifetime risk, new drug options, and how AI and emerging diagnostics are transforming the landscape of cardiovascular care.
If you’ve ever felt confused by cholesterol advice or wondered what really matters when it comes to heart disease prevention, this episode is for you.
